WebApr 5, 2016 · As a discretionary loan trust, there are no named beneficiaries, just a list of pre-determined people and other legal entities who may become a beneficiary. The growth on the trust fund can subsequently be distributed to beneficiaries at the trustees' discretion within certain parameters. WebAug 5, 2024 · The “gift and loan back” strategy essentially provides an opportunity for some protection of assets, otherwise vulnerable to bankruptcy, occupational and estate challenge risks, by transferring the value of those assets (not the assets themselves) to a structure with lower risk (typically a discretionary trust).

With … WebMay 23, 2024 · Under a gift and loan trust, any outstanding loan due back to the settlor needs to be deducted from the value of the trust. The loan is not a transfer of value and is therefore not an asset of the trust. In fact it is a liability that the trustees need to take into account when calculating the net value of the trust.
